2014 GCE Results Released!

Results of the 2014 session of the General Certificate of Education (GCE) have been released.
The results were announced this afternoon by the Registrar of the Cameroon GCE Board, Sir Humphrey Ekema Monono.
Results can be got by sending Centre Number + Candidate Number to 8070
Note: there should be no spacing between the Centre Number and the Candidate Number.
For example, if you center number is 1075 and your candidate number is 5040, send 10755040 to 8070
